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80762536 92931756 803574
30651 0154
30651 0154
57258191 50 928
All about undefined
Interested in learning more?
30651 0154
57258191 50 928
See more
1260 95 748
824152 01 7347594192 3773987 7617882735
See more
21542452423 6897748010 8870760
6919694384 98518867 241 508
See more